About this map

McClellan Creek National Grassland dominates the northwestern portion of this Texas Panhandle landscape, where the waters of McClellan Creek are impounded to form Lake McClellan. This corner of the map features several recreational and geographic landmarks, including Stilling Pond Trail and McClellan Creek Trail, alongside distinctive terrain features like East Bluff 1 and Southside. A network of drainage systems, including Jack Canyon and Tibbetts Draw, feeds into the creek system, illustrating the erosive patterns typical of the region.
